Xiaomi Redmi A7 and A7 Pro 4G expand budget portfolio with 120Hz displays Unisoc silicon and massive battery capacity for India market
Xiaomi has introduced the Redmi A7 and A7 Pro to its entry level product line after launching the 5G version of its product line. The two devices deliver 120Hz refresh rates which are uncommon in their price category that usually includes 60Hz displays. The standard A7 display measures 6.88 inches while the Pro model extends to 6.9 inches with a maximum brightness of 800 nits.
Unisoc T7250 silicon powers both devices as their central processing unit. The standard model uses 3 gigabytes of LPDDR4X memory whereas the Pro model advanced to 4 gigabytes. The devices both have 64 gigabytes of internal storage which users can expand by 2 terabytes through an external card slot. The two devices have identical camera specifications because both devices feature a single 13 megapixel rear camera and an 8 megapixel front camera.
The two models show their differences in battery power capacity. The standard Redmi A7 houses a 5200 milliamp hour battery, whereas the Pro variant pushes that figure to 6300 milliamp hours. The handsets allow wired charging at 15 watts while enabling reverse wired charging at 7.5 watts. Both devices share the same external chassis elements which include an IP52 durability rating and a side biometric security scanner and a 3.5 millimeter analog audio port.
The Pro model demonstrates superior software support duration compared to standard models. The standard Redmi A7 launches with HyperOS 2 built atop Android 15, carrying a promise of two operating system refreshes and four years of security patches. The A7 Pro shifts to HyperOS 3 which operates on Android 16 and provides four years of operating system updates plus six years of security updates. The Pro model delivers superior value for users who need their devices to remain operational over extended periods.
Consumers in India can buy these devices starting April 24 through official Xiaomi digital storefronts, Flipkart, or physical retail partners. The base Redmi A7 starts at 10499 Indian rupees in black or sky blue finishes. The Pro model carries a premium of 1000 Indian rupees, arriving at 11499 Indian rupees with options for black or sunset orange colorways.
